G L Asherson
About
G L Asherson has authored 129 papers that have received a total of 4.3k indexed citations.
This includes 83 papers in Immunology, 28 papers in Dermatology and 15 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. The topics of these papers are Immune Response and Inflammation (36 papers), T-cell and B-cell Immunology (32 papers) and Immune Cell Function and Interaction (28 papers). G L Asherson is often cited by papers focused on Immune Response and Inflammation (36 papers), T-cell and B-cell Immunology (32 papers) and Immune Cell Function and Interaction (28 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Italy and Czechia. G L Asherson's co-authors include Marek Zembala, M C Watkins, Barbara Mayhew, Vittorio Colizzi and Francesco Dieli and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, The Journal of Experimental Medicine and Notes and Queries.
